Prematurity and twinning

2012

Aim of the study: Newborns from multiple pregnancies are increasing in number and demonstrate a higher perinatal morbidity and mortality compared to singletons. Prematurity is the main reason for most neonatal diseases in twins, but other variables may play a role and their prenatal evaluation may improve the overall outcome. Main findings: Prematurity is six times more frequent in twins and therefore birth weight is significantly lower compared to singletons. Thus, twins are more exposed to prematurity related diseases (respiratory, cardiovas- cular, infectious, etc.) and to long-term complications (especially neurological disabilities). Genetic correlation between resistance to oxidative stress and reproductive life span in a bird species.

2010

Evolutionary theories propose that aging is the result of a trade-off between self-maintenance and reproduction, and oxidative stress may play a crucial role in such a trade-off. Phenotypic manipulations have revealed that a high investment in reproduction leads to a decline in the organism's resistance to oxidative stress, which could in turn accelerate aging. The skeletal maturity of Australian children aged 10-13 years in 2016.

2021

Skeletal maturity can be used as a biological indicator of the tempo of growth in children and adolescents. We present a description of skeletal maturity from a cohort of white Australian children and describe variation in skeletal maturity based on child age. Participants (n = 71; age 10.5-13.9 years) were recruited from the 'Healthy, Active Preschool & Primary Years (HAPPY)' study. Left hand-wrist radiographs were used to determine skeletal maturity using the Tanner-Whitehouse III (TW3) RUS technique. Applying the Identity Status Paradigm to Managers’ Moral Identity

2019

We investigated the applicability of the identity status paradigm in identifying different stages of moral identity maturity among managers, focusing on how they solve moral conflicts in the context of work. Researchers conducted two theory-driven studies. Study 1 was based on focus group discussions among 16 managers, while Study 2 was based on open-ended questionnaire items from 180 managers. Both studies supported the hypothesized identity statuses. The status named diffusion included a lack of commitment to moral values and associated with avoiding moral questions at work. Testing the stationarity of interest rates using a SUR approach

1998

Abstract Using data on average yields to maturity of German bonds with different time to maturity it is shown that the time series contain a unit root if the standard augmented Dickey–Fuller test is applied separately to each series. To improve the power of the test we carried out a recently developed approach, estimating the regressions for each time to maturity jointly using a seemingly unrelated regressions approach.

Sedimentary features reveal transport paths for Holocene sediments on the Kristianstad coastal plain, SE Sweden.

2017

AbstractWe have investigated coastal and aeolian deposits on the Kristianstad plain in southernmost Sweden by a combination of methods that has yielded data on sedimentary features such as grain-size variations, shape and character of quartz grain surfaces (determined in light microscope and scanning electron microscope), and mineralogical composition. Such sedimentary techniques have been not applied to coastal deposits in this part of the Baltic Sea region before. The littoral, foredune and parabolic dune sands are sedimentologically similar, only a slight grain-size transformation by aeolian processes in the foredune was observed. Expression Patterns of Key Hormones Related to Pea (Pisum sativum L.) Embryo Physiological Maturity Shift in Response to Accelerated Growth Conditions

2019

Protocols have been proposed for rapid generation turnover of temperate legumes under conditions optimized for day-length, temperature, and light spectra. These conditions act to compress time to flowering and seed development across genotypes. In pea, we have previously demonstrated that embryos do not efficiently germinate without exogenous hormones until physiological maturity is reached at 18 days after pollination (DAP). Sugar metabolism and moisture content have been implicated in the modulation of embryo maturity. However, the role of hormones in regulating seed development is poorly described in legumes.
